Founded on NASA research, built for the EV revolution
Electra Vehicles was created in 2015 when our co-founder, a NASA Principal Investigator, recognized that battery technology held the key to accelerating the world's shift to clean energy. Today, we deliver AI-driven analytics that help OEMs, Tier 1 suppliers, battery manufacturers, and fleet operators unlock performance, safety, and efficiency across the entire battery lifecycle.
